It will usually cost between $150 and $350 to replace a car side mirror This price includes both the parts and the labor charges; if you choose to purchase the mirror alone and replace it yourself, the price will generally be between $35 and $90, depending on the make and model of your car.This may seem scary at first, but with the right tools (available at auto parts stores), its simple If your car has a manual mirror, you can probably skip that step and simply pop off the mirror trim panel and remove the three retaining screws (Photos 1 and 4). The problem is that a fist and a chest (for example) have roughly the same density and the same structural integrity, more or less, so something that's made out of the same kind of materials as a human body is a: isn't physically CAPABLE of moving a fist that fast; b: if they could, the fist and the arm would take almost as much damage as the person getting punched would; and c: the punchee would be getting pushed backward by the blow, dissipating the force more rapidly than you can open up a hole through to their spine.
